Transaction 2499363dfe30ec980fe6a84910ed40ecd77c85396cd5f59421858904893fd045

1 Input
2 Outputs
  • 2499363dfe30ec980fe6a84910ed40ecd77c85396cd5f59421858904893fd045:0
  • value  490000000
    address  n2MxLLdqcBNuwNe9hL5XLccjGzW8gcaieY
  • 2499363dfe30ec980fe6a84910ed40ecd77c85396cd5f59421858904893fd045:1
  • value  90142480648
    address  mhnS8E71u16LkcAbUUBx4Vku3nQJPADYFi